The cheapest way to get from Llandudno to Leigh is to drive which costs £17 - £26 and takes 1h 30m.
The fastest way to get from Llandudno to Leigh is to drive which takes 1h 30m and costs £17 - £26.
No, there is no direct train from Llandudno to Leigh. However, there are services departing from Llandudno and arriving at Newton-le-Willows via Llandudno Junction. The journey, including transfers, takes approximately 3h 13m.
The distance between Llandudno and Leigh is 77 miles. The road distance is 72.7 miles.
The best way to get from Llandudno to Leigh without a car is to train which takes 3h 13m and costs £29 - £55.
It takes approximately 3h 13m to get from Llandudno to Leigh, including transfers.
Llandudno to Leigh train services, operated by Transport for Wales, depart from Llandudno Junction station.
Llandudno to Leigh train services, operated by Transport for Wales, arrive at Newton-le-Willows station.
Yes, the driving distance between Llandudno to Leigh is 73 miles. It takes approximately 1h 30m to drive from Llandudno to Leigh.
